Yankee President, Randy Levine, was kind enough to check in with us on Wednesday and offer the following statement:

The Yankees have already donated $500,000 to relief and rescue efforts in Haiti, in addition to Major League Baseball’s $1,000,000 donation. We encourage Yankee fans, wherever they may be, to do what they can to provide resources to the Haitian people.

We echo Randy Levine’s sentiments. If you haven’t yet donated, please consider it. The stories coming out of Haiti are unimaginable.
